Abstract

For two decades, the Australian Agricultural Economics Society has sponsored an annual prize for Master's theses. At the Society's Annual General Meeting on 13 February 1985, the Society resolved to sponsor a biennial prize for Ph.D. theses, with the first award being made for a thesis accepted during the two-year period ending 30 September 1985. Both the Ph.D. and Master's prizes relate to theses in the field of agricultural economics accepted by an Australian or New Zealand University. For each prize, the most meritorious thesis is selected by a panel of three members appointed by the Society.
